Equation based object-oriented modelling languages such as Modelica are increasingly used for modelling complex electro-mechanical systems. Although compiling and executing a Modelica model can in some cases take many days, the performance characteristics of Modelica models and compilers are not well understood. Through the study of the compiler component of a widely used open-source Modelica implementation, OpenModelica, and a set of representative electronic models, we measure how various model properties influence the time contributions of different compilation-simulation phases. Wide differences in running times are observed. We highlight the factors contributing to these differences and put forward some strategies for improving future performance.
